Description

Family-run business with a focus on civil engineering in the utilities sector, requires a Works Scheduler / Works Coordinator.

The ideal candidate will have a background working in the civils / utilities industries, as the role will focus on scheduling maintenance and reinstatement activities.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ain works scheduling system, ensuring the timely dispatch of teams
  • Use SWIMS (Street Works Information Management System) software to track and manage all street works activities, making sure this complies with local authority and utility regulations
  • Act as the main point of communication between site teams, contractors and clients, giving updates on works
  • Ensure effective allocation of resources
  • Maintain accurate records of all activities, covering response times, rates of completion and usage of resources
  • From the resulting data, create reports that will help improve efficiencies

Requirements:

  • Self-motivated, organised and a team player
  • Excellent communications skills, written and verbal
  • Experience as a Works Scheduler / Works Coordinator / NRSWA Permitting Officer or similar in the civils / utilities / construction field
  • Competency using SWIMS software, Symology or equivalent
